How do you use eventful in a sentence?

How do you use eventful in a sentence?

Eventful sentence example

  1. On the afternoon of that eventful day, I stood on the porch, dumb, expectant.
  2. The island of Bornholm has had an eventful history.
  3. In this condition Richard left the Holy Land, when he began his eventful return, in October 1192.
  4. This chair he occupied for ten eventful years.

How has your day been is it a correct English?

“How has been your day” is correct, the first sentence is absolutely wrong. However, the word order stresses “your day”; a more neutral and idiomatic way of saying it would be “How has your day been?”.

What is an eventful day?

Eventful things are exciting, important, or full of incidents. Your eventful life might inspire you to write a fascinating autobiography one day. If your day is eventful, a lot of things happen — it can be good or bad, but it’s certainly not boring.

What means eventful?

Definition of eventful 1 : full of or rich in events. 2 : momentous.

How do you ask someone’s day?

Questions to Ask Instead of ‘How Was Your Day? ‘

  1. What was the best part of your day?
  2. Did anything surprise you today?
  3. Did you read/listen to anything interesting today?
  4. Did you take any photos today?
  5. How can I make your day easier in five minutes?
  6. What did you do that was just for you today?
